    Hastelloy B2 is a solid solution strengthened, nickel-molybdenum alloy, with significant resistance to reducing environments like hydrogen chloride gas, and sulfuric, acetic and phosphoric acids. Molybdenum is the primary alloying element which provides significant corrosion resistance to reducing environments. This nickel steel alloy can be used in the as-welded condition because it resists the formation of grain-boundary carbide precipitates in the weld heat-affected zone.This nickel alloy provides excellent resistance to hydrochloric acid at all concentrations and temperatures. In additions, Hastelloy B2 has excellent resistance to pitting, stress corrosion cracking and to knife-line and heat-affected zone attack. Alloy B2 provides resistance to pure sulfuric acid and a number of non-oxidizing acids.

    Alloy B-2 has poor corrosion resistance to oxidizingenvironments, therefore, it is not recommended for use in oxidizing media or in the presence of ferric or cupric salts because they may cause rapid premature corrosion failure. These salts may develop when hydrochloric acid comes in contact with iron and copper. Therefore, if this alloy is used in conjunction with iron or copper piping in a system containing hydrochloric acid, the presence of these salts could cause the alloy to fail prematurely. In addition, this nickel steel alloy should not be used at temperatures between 1000° F and 1600° F because of a reduction in the ductility in the alloy.

    Chemical and Mechanical

    Mechanical & Physical Properties :

    Density 9.2 g/cm3
    Melting Point 1370 °C (2500 ºF )
    Tensile Strength Psi – 1,10,000 , MPa – 760
    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) Psi – 51000 , MPa – 350
    Elongation 40 %

    Chemical Composition :

      Hastelloy B2
    Ni Bal
    Mo 26 – 30
    Fe 2.0 max
    C 0.02 max
    Co 1.0 max
    Cr 1.0 max
    Mn 1.0 max
    Si 0.1 max
    P 0.04 max
    S 0.03 max

    Applications :

    • Processing plant for sulphuric, phosphoric and acetic acids.
    • Pulp and paper processing.
    • Components in gas scrubbing plants.
    • Seawater cooling equipment
    • Oil refinery components
    • Wires in electrostatic precipitators.
